
Arickaree/Woodlin drops game to Idalia in 50-31 loss on Tuesday.
Idalia was lead in scoring by Adriana Herrera who put up 23 points while also recording five rebounds and three assists. Camren Morris had a good night, recording nine points, six rebounds and four assists.
Arickaree/Woodlin was paced in scoring by Joslyn King who scored 21 points, while also collecting five rebounds and one assist. Cora Schrock had a solid night, scoring three points.
Both teams will go on the road in their next contest, with Idalia heading to play Stratton/Liberty and Arickaree/Woodlin taking on Lone Star.
